Revenue by geographic market is primarily based on the location of the issuing financial institution. Revenues earned in the United States were approximately 52% of net operating revenues in fiscal 2016, 53% in fiscal 2015 and 54% in fiscal 2014. No individual country, other than the United States, generated more than 10% of net operating revenues in these years.
A significant portion of Visa’s operating revenues is concentrated among its largest clients. Loss of business from any of these clients could have an adverse effect on the Company. The Company did not have any customer that generated greater than 10% of its net operating revenues in fiscal 2016, 2015 or 2014.
